The Hestra Heli Ski Women’s Glove is built with high-quality materials focused on durability and warmth. Its backhand uses windproof, water-resistant HESTRA Triton fabric, while the palm and fingers are made from tough Army Goat Leather, offering strong protection against wear and moisture. This mitten stands out for its impressive insulation—a thin polyester fiber that holds heat well even when wet—making it one of the warmest options in its range. The removable soft lining adds comfort and flexibility, allowing you to adjust layers based on the weather.
Designed specifically for women with a slimmer profile, it provides a snug yet comfortable fit. The elastic strap with a Velcro closure and snow lock cuff help seal out cold air and snow, which is essential for keeping hands warm during snowy activities. The mitten's Eagle Grip design enhances comfort by following the natural curve of your hand, which supports gripping ski poles or gear.
On the downside, care requires hand washing only, which might be less convenient for some users. Also, as a mitten rather than a glove with separate fingers, it offers less dexterity but more warmth. These gloves represent a solid choice for women needing reliable warmth and durability for skiing, snowboarding, or mountaineering in cold, wet conditions.

The Hestra Army Leather Heli Ski Glove is a strong choice for women looking for warm, durable gloves suitable for skiing and snowboarding. It uses tough Army Goat Leather on the palm and fingers, combined with windproof and water-resistant Triton fabric on the back, helping keep your hands dry and protected from the cold. The insulation is made from a thin yet highly effective polyester fiber that retains heat well, even when wet, which is great for snowy conditions. The glove's lining is soft, cozy, and removable, allowing you to adjust warmth by adding or removing liners as needed. Its 5-finger design offers good finger movement and dexterity, making it easier to grip ski poles or adjust gear.
The elastic strap and Velcro closure provide a secure fit, while the snow lock around the cuff helps keep cold air and snow out. The glove is primarily designed with a men's cut but is available in smaller sizes, such as size 6, which can fit women with smaller palms, though the sizing may not accommodate everyone perfectly. Care requires hand washing only, which might be less convenient for some users. These gloves are best suited for those needing solid protection and durability for intense winter sports, rather than casual wear.

The Hestra Womens Extra Warm Ski Gloves are designed for cold winter conditions, especially for those who want strong protection against wind and moisture. Made with a mix of leather and synthetic materials, they offer durability and decent water resistance thanks to the Triton 3-layer fabric and treated goat leather palm. The gloves come with a removable liner made from polyester and fiberfill, which helps keep hands warm but also allows you to wash or dry the liner separately, a handy feature for extended use.
The fit is customizable with handcuffs, snow locks, and velcro closures, helping to seal out cold air and snow. Additionally, the Eagle Grip feature improves handling, which is helpful for outdoor activities like skiing. These gloves are hand wash only, which might require more care than machine-washable options. Also, sizing can be a bit tricky, but using Hestra's size guide should help you find the right fit.
The mitten style is excellent for warmth, although it might limit finger dexterity compared to fingered gloves. These gloves are well suited for women looking for very warm, reliable winter gloves with solid waterproof qualities and easy maintenance through a removable liner.
